engaging the parking brake - creak
When I engage the parking brake while on an incline like a driveway, turn off the vehicle, then release the brake (or vice versa on the last two), there's a really prominent creak even from inside of the cabin. I've experienced it on other driveways of varying degrees as well - I know there's something that is engaged that locks things in place but the creak... does that bother anyone else? Doesn't happen on flat ground of course... just wondering if it should be as loud as it is and if you guys notice it. On other vehicles, once the parking brake is engaged, it's locked pretty solidly in place but not the X... there's more initial give than usual.
I want to be sure it's not a mechanical problem relating to a suspension creak of similar sound I sometimes get when going over bumps (which of course didn't happen when the service guy rode with me).
